WebSep 14, 2024 · A car battery can die while driving for a few reasons. The most common reason is that the battery is old and needs to be replaced. Other reasons can include leaving the headlights on for too long, which drains the battery, or a problem with the alternator, which charges the battery. WebDec 7, 2024 · When there’s a battery malfunction, a vehicle could die while driving. Notwithstanding whether the car alternator is functioning properly, the car battery won’t remain charged if its cell is damaged or there’s a wrong electrical connection. To prevent this problem, you could inspect your car battery periodically to see if there’s a warning.
